Homeowners and small business owners in PRP know how quickly pavement can go from βfineβ to βfrustrating.β The same Ohio River Valley humidity that makes summers in PRP feel heavy also works its way into cracks, and our winters swing from freezing nights to mild days. That constant cycle makes older driveways heave, flake, and ravel much faster than most people expect.
At Precision Asphalt Louisville, we pay close attention to how PRPβs mix of older brick homes, 1970s ranches, and compact commercial properties actually wear over time. Many calls we get here are from people with driveways that were last paved 15 to 25 years ago, now showing spiderweb cracks, standing water near the garage, or crumbling edges where vehicles drop off into the yard. We see a lot of narrow drives that were never designed for todayβs heavier SUVs and work trucks, and that extra weight magnifies every weak spot.
Our approach in PRP starts with drainage and base strength, not just the blacktop you see on top. Local clay soils hold water, so we look for soft spots and low areas that repeatedly stay damp. When we fix those issues before we lay fresh asphalt, the surface stands up much better to PRPβs rainy springs and sudden summer downpours. Most PRP driveway projects we handle fall into three categories: new installations on infill homes, full replacements on older properties, and upgrades from gravel to asphalt. Each has its own challenges in this part of Jefferson County.
For brand new asphalt driveway installations, a lot of PRP lots are fairly deep with detached garages or backyard parking pads. Precision Asphalt Louisville makes sure the base is properly compacted along the entire run, not just near the street. That matters here because many back sections stay shaded and damp, which can cause premature settlement if the base was rushed. We also size the pavement thickness for repeated parking of work vans, trailers, or multiple family vehicles.
For asphalt driveway repair and replacement, we are often called when patching has been tried a few times and the surface still crumbles. In PRP, we see a lot of oxidation from years of sun exposure that leaves the surface dry and gray, then cracks widen every winter. We evaluate whether resurfacing is realistic or if the underlying base is too weak. On driveways that have deep alligator cracking or long running cracks that mirror each other, a full tear out and replacement usually gives better long term value.
Gravel to asphalt conversions are especially common on side drives and rear access lanes. Gravel spreads into the yard, tracks into garages, and forms ruts after heavy rains. We grade and compact the existing stone, add base where needed, and tie the new asphalt into the street or existing pavement so you have a clean, solid approach that stays smooth in both wet and dry weather. Not every worn driveway or parking lot in PRP needs to be ripped out. When the base is still solid and there are no major structural failures, asphalt resurfacing or an overlay can restore a smooth surface without the cost of full reconstruction.
For local homeowners, overlays are common on driveways where there are scattered cracks, smaller potholes, and rough texture but no big dips or heaving. Precision Asphalt Louisville mills or grinds down any high spots at garage doors or sidewalks, levels low areas that hold puddles, then lays a fresh asphalt layer across the entire drive. This is especially useful in PRP neighborhoods where driveways originally poured too flat have held water near the house. A thoughtful overlay can improve drainage as well as appearance.
Sealcoating and crack filling are important in PRP because of how quickly water exploits even hairline openings during freeze and thaw cycles. We clean out cracks, apply hot or cold rubberized filler as appropriate, and follow up with a commercial grade sealer that helps block moisture, UV, and road salts. In PRP, we frequently recommend a regular sealcoating schedule for driveways that are already in decent shape, particularly for homes on busier cut through streets where more road grit and oil get tracked in.

Asphalt walkways and pathways work well in PRPβs climate because they are forgiving through winter freezes and easier to clear of leaves and debris than uneven surfaces. We often install slightly wider paths for families with strollers or mobility needs, and we pay attention to slopes so rainwater does not run toward foundations or slab porches.
